Mandala Seeds Ganesh Cannabis Seeds Mandala Seeds recreated their exotic, high-class indica-sativa hybrid âYamunaâ from the âLimited Collectorâs Ganesh Editionâ, which was issued in their first year, and crossed it with their best Afghan parent from seed stock collected in the 1980âs. The result is an impressive stout plant oozing with resin that grows like an indica and feels like a sativa. Ganesh is an excellent choice for closet cultivation or a grow box due to itâs short stature and the even growth pattern. The unique combination of land race genetics injects a lot of vigour into this strain and the thick shoots from mother plants provide quality cuttings over an extended period. Due to the extreme density of the buds approx. 20 - 25% of the plants show some mould susceptibility in the top third portion of the head bud in the last week of flowering. Therefore, this strain is best grown in spaces with humidity control. You should also water sparsely in the last week of flowering. Wait until Ganesh has slightly droopy leaves and give them just enough for their daily requirement. A daily check of the head buds during this period lets you detect mould early before it can cause any damage.
